Experimental Investigation on a Slurry Pump at Different Operating Parameters
Study on slurry pump performance has attracted much interest in many engineering fields. When pumps are required to handle slurries. The pump head and efficiency are mainly affected by the solid size, solid concentration and solid density. Centrifugal slurry pumps are benign used extensively for pipeline transportation systems and phosphate extraction industry because of their capabilities to economically convey large size abrasive solids in bulk. There is a lack of information about the effect of slurry on the performance characteristics of conventional centrifugal pumps when working without and with cavitation. A test rig with a testing centrifugal pump was constructed. The suction pipe between the mixing tank and pump inlet was designed to avoid solid deposition in suction pipe and to keep the pressure loss between the sump and the pump as low as possible. The rig was designed so that the flow rates, suction pressure, rotational speed, and solid concentration could be varied independently. The results showed that the head generating capability and pump efficiency decrease, also the power consumption increases with increasing solid concentration, consequently the head and efficiency of the pump with NPSH decreases with increasing the solids concentration and particle size, and cavitation inception accelerates with increase the solid concentration

Profile of the Youth Self-Report Among South Texas Adolescents and the Potential Relationship to Pesticide Exposure
The potential for human exposure to pesticides exists particularly for agricultural workers (i.e. migrant workers) and individuals within close proximity to pesticide-sprayed crops (i.e. those living on or near agricultural farms). Children, through biology and behavior, may be more susceptible and vulnerable to exposure to pesticides than adults. The purpose of this study was to examine young populations particularly at-risk for occupational or accidental exposure to pesticides and determine associated behavioral, emotional, and physical symptoms. A total of 444 students from two South Texas school districts completed questionnaires assessing level of risk of exposure to pesticides and were categorized into at-risk and low risk categories. Physical, emotional, and behavioral symptoms were obtained using the Youth Self-Report. Children who were at-risk demonstrated significantly higher scores on the Youth Self-Report (YSR) in the areas of anxious/depressed, attention problems, social problems, somatic complaints, thought problems, withdrawal, internalizing behaviors, and total problem behaviors than children who were at lower risk of pesticide exposure. Odds ratios were obtained and suggested that children in the at-risk category were more five times more likely to score in the clinically significant range on the Attention Problems subscale, and three times more likely to score in the clinically significant range on the Internalizing behavior composite. These findings suggest that children who may be at higher risk for pesticide exposure may also be at higher risk for physical, behavioral, and emotional problems compared to children who are at lower risk. This information is intended to benefit schools and health care professionals who work with rural or migrant populations involved in the agricultural trade. Future research will be needed to assess through biomarkers the degree of measurable pesticide exposure in comparison to parent reports, teacher reports, school achievement, neuropsychological testing, and medical records

Explaining the unobserved: why quantum mechanics is not only about information
A remarkable theorem by Clifton, Bub and Halvorson (2003)(CBH) characterizes
quantum theory in terms of information--theoretic principles. According to Bub
(2004, 2005) the philosophical significance of the theorem is that quantum
theory should be regarded as a ``principle'' theory about (quantum) information
rather than a ``constructive'' theory about the dynamics of quantum systems.
Here we criticize Bub's principle approach arguing that if the mathematical
formalism of quantum mechanics remains intact then there is no escape route
from solving the measurement problem by constructive theories. We further
propose a (Wigner--type) thought experiment that we argue demonstrates that

Trehalose alleviates the phenotype of MachadoâJoseph disease mouse models
Machado-Joseph disease (MJD), also known as spinocerebellar ataxia type 3, is the most common of the dominantly inherited ataxias worldwide and is characterized by mutant ataxin-3 aggregation and neuronal degeneration. There is no treatment available to block or delay disease progression.
